摘要
We have developed a cold atom Sagnac interferometer with a single large Raman beam. In combination with a time-of-flight measurement performed by thin probe beams, the variation in spatial contrast of the atomic Mach-Zehnder interference was analyzed by considering the spatial intensity profile of the single large Raman beam and the spatial density profile of the atomic cloud. Based on our analysis, we determined that contrast enhancement is attainable using the spatial selection of the atomic cloud but it reduces angular velocity sensitivity.
